Climate change could cost more than $100 billion a year

Fighting climate change effects could cost governments around the world over $100 billion a year, a United Nations panel of experts said in the newest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change report. According to the document, a temperature rise of 2 degrees Celsius will wipe out up to 2% of the world's income by 2050. However, the price tag could grow even higher if the world's governments fail to address the looming climate change, reports CNN.
